At the XXXVIII edition of the Turin Book Fair, which runs until May 19, Giulia Giornaliste Sardegna will also be hosted at the Region's stand with the book Le verità, a multidisciplinary collection of essays curated by the association committed to promoting correct gender narratives in the media and in the fight against stereotypes and discrimination.

In Spazio Sardegna, Le verità was presented to the festival audience by some authors, moderated by the vice coordinator of the association and journalist of L'Unione Sarda, Caterina De Roberto.

The speakers included the coordinator of Giulia Giornaliste Sardegna, Susi Ronchi, with post-truth spiced with fake news, the national president of the association, Serena Bersani, with gender language, the lawyer Valeria Aresti with procedural truth and the philosopher of Science, Silvano Tagliagambe, with the philosophical approach to the concept of truth.

Opening the debate was the regional councilor for Culture and Education, Ilaria Portas , who underlined the relevance of Giulia's project in the educational field as a tool for orienting oneself in a context in which it is increasingly complex to verify the truth. Promoted by the regional councilor for Culture, the book edited by Giulia Giornaliste Sardegna has stopped in the schools of the main Sardinian cities and, in four months, has reached, with the last one at the Salone del Libro, its twenty-fourth presentation.
